The Perfect Shade for You: Finding Your Ideal Hair Color

Discovering the ideal hair color can be a adventure, but it doesn't have to be overwhelming. Kick off by reflecting on your natural hair color and undertones. Are you more peachy or ashy? This can point you toward certain shades that will complement your complexion.

Next, think about your day-to-day. Do you prefer a easy maintenance appearance? Or are you ready to experiment with more bold colors? After you have a clearer perception of your preferences, it's time to talk to a hairstylist. They can suggest personalized advice and help you choose the ideal shade for you.
